Plugin description
iFlyChat – WordPress Chat is a WordPress component with 2 published CVE records in this archive. The latest tracked vulnerability was published Mar 31, 2024; the highest CVE/CNA score is 6.5.

CVE-2024-31108: iFlyChat – WordPress Chat: Cross-site scripting
iFlyChat – WordPress Chat is affected by cross-site scripting. Exposure depends on how the affected operation is made reachable by the site. Injected script can execute in the affected site's origin when the vulnerable output is viewed.
